Share with the interviewer the resources you use to develop your mobile game development skills further. It's important to remember that Electronic Arts needs to see that you have a keen interest in growing your abilities, and career. If you are comfortable turning the question into more of a conversation, feel free to ask the interviewer for recommendations or suggestions.

Anonymous Answer
To me, growing and learning are really important. I always look at what I can learn to perform better in a company. For example, in France, I took art lessons on the side to work on my animation skills for posing. In Japan, I took Japanese language lessons to communicate better and directly with the supervisors. When I decided to turn toward the gaming industry, I took online courses to learn how to animate and integrate into the Unreal Engine... Does EA provide such type of courses after working hours?
